Chinese graduates share experiences in verifying academic credentials

As the global job market becomes increasingly competitive, Chinese graduates are facing the challenge of verifying their academic credentials to stand out in the crowd. With the rise of diploma mills and fake degrees, employers are becoming more vigilant in verifying the authenticity of applicants' educational backgrounds.

A recent survey conducted among Chinese graduates revealed some eye-opening experiences when it comes to verifying academic credentials. Here are some key statistics:

Survey Findings Percentage
Encountered difficulties in verifying credentials 45%
Had to provide additional documentation 30%
Employers rejected applications due to verification issues 15%

These findings highlight the importance of ensuring the legitimacy of academic credentials in today's competitive job market. Chinese graduates are increasingly turning to verification services to authenticate their degrees and transcripts, ensuring that they present accurate and reliable information to potential employers.
